Those classified to the semifinals

Croatia

proved that their 2018 runner-up was not a passing affair.

Luka Modric's team triumphed again on penalties, this time against the absolute favorite of the tournament: Brazil.

A goal from Neymar for Brazil and another from Petkovic for Croatia in extra time left the game tied.

In penalties, goalkeeper Livakovic (crucial in penalties against Japan) blocked Rodrygo's charge and Marquinhos missed his shot.

The Croats did not fail and are in the semifinals.

Those who went to the quarterfinals

Croatia,

current runner-up in the world, beat Japan in a penalty shootout after a 1-1 draw.

This was the first World Cup definition by penalties.

The Croats will face

Brazil

, who thrashed South Korea 4-1 in the round of 16 match, after a brilliant first half.

The Netherlands

defeated the

United States

3-1 and was the first to qualify for the quarterfinals of the 2022 World Cup in Qatar. After missing the 2018 World Cup in Russia, the Dutch are now looking for their long-awaited first world title.

In the quarterfinals they will face

Argentina,

winner in the match against Australia this Saturday.

France

defeated

Poland

3-1 with a great performance from Kylian Mbappé and will face

England

, who thrashed

Senegal

3-0 in the second game on Sunday.

Morocco

knocked Spain out in a penalty shootout and advanced to the quarterfinals for the first time, where they will face Portugal after their thrashing victory over Switzerland.

Classified to eighth

South Korea achieved an impressive feat: they beat

Portugal

2-1 at the end

 and, with that goal, they went to the round of 16 and eliminated Uruguay.

With the same points and the same goal difference (0), the South Koreans advance by having scored more goals during the group stage.

An epic ending for the Asians, and a very painful one for the South Americans.

Cameroon, for its part, surprised

Brazil

, which was already classified.

They defeated it 1-0 towards the end, but it did not help the Africans, because

Switzerland

defeated Serbia 3-2 and ended up with 6 points, the same as Brazil.

The canarinha was first for the best goal difference.

Spain

left doubts but qualified thanks to Germany: La Roja lost 2-1 to

Japan

, which was first in Group E. Spain, with 4 points, was the same as Germany, which beat Costa Rica 4-2.

But Spain had a substantial saving: the seven goals they scored against Costa Rica in the first game.

By goal difference Spain was second and goes to the round of 16.

Argentina

qualified in the first position of Group C, while

Poland

advanced in second place.

Mexico, despite its triumph in the match against Saudi Arabia, was left out.

On the side of Group D,

Australia

's pass to the round of 16 was defined , which joins

France

, which had already managed to secure in the next phase of the World Cup.

The teams from

the Netherlands and Senegal

qualified as first and second place, respectively, in Group A, from which Ecuador was left out after losing to the Africans.

On the Group B side, England and the United States advanced after their victories in the matches against Wales and Iran respectively.
